An easy walk that climbs to the highest castle in Trentino. From here it then makes a loop continuing at altitude and descending back to the village of Baselga di Bresimo.
The Castello d'Altaguardia stands on a spur at an altitude of 1224 m and is the highest castle in all of Trentino. The castle was built in the 13th century and today most of the walls have been preserved. It has a special atmosphere and the view from here dominates the entire valley.
Near Bresimo there is a Venetian sawmill, meaning a sawmill powered by water. Venetian sawmills spread in Trentino around the 13th century, at that time among the timber supply areas of the Most Serene Republic of Venice. The sawmill operates exclusively by water power, conveyed through a channel onto a paddle wheel.
